Product Introduction
The DMC series pneumatic pulse bag filter is a new product introduced from Fule Company in the United States. It combines the advantages of various bag filters such as chamber back blowing and pulse dust cleaning, overcomes the disadvantage of insufficient chamber back blowing dust cleaning intensity, and expands the application range of bag filters. Due to the unique structure of this type of dust collector, it improves dust collection efficiency and extends the service life of filter bags.
This series of products can be widely used in dust collection systems such as crushing installation, warehouse roof, hot cooling machines, and various grinding machines in cement plants. This series of dust collectors has a total of 33 specifications, with 4 types of bags per room: 32 bags, 64 bags, 96 bags, and 128 bags. There are two types of filter bag lengths: 1450mm and 3060mm. The dust removal efficiency can reach over 99.98%, and the dust concentration of the purified gas is less than 50mg/Nm3.
Working principle
The DMC series pneumatic pulse bag filter consists of a shell, ash hopper, ash discharge device, bracket, and pulse cleaning system. When the dusty gas enters the dust collector from the air inlet, it first encounters the inclined partition in the middle of the inlet and outlet, and the airflow turns to flow into the ash hopper. At the same time, the airflow speed slows down. Due to inertia, the coarse particles in the gas fall into the ash hopper, playing a role in pre dust collection. The airflow entering the ash hopper then bends upward and passes through the filter bag with a metal skeleton inside. The dust is captured on the outer surface of the filter bag, and the purified gas enters the clean room at the upper part of the filter bag chamber, and is collected and discharged through the air outlet pipe. The shell is divided into several independent dust collection chambers by partitions, and each dust collection chamber is cleaned alternately according to the given time. Each dust collection chamber is equipped with a lift valve. During dust cleaning, the lift valve is closed to cut off the filtered airflow passing through the dust collection chamber. Then, the pulse valve is opened to spray high-pressure air into the filter bag to remove the dust on the outer surface of the filter bag. The pulse blowing width and cleaning cycle of each dust collection chamber are automatically and continuously operated by a dedicated cleaning program controller.
